Mary Eliza Kleinlein, age 93, of Mt. Sterling, Illinois passed away at 7:40 a.m. Friday, December 22, 2017 at Heritage Health, Therapy & Senior Care in Mt. Sterling.

She was born February 10, 1924 in Hersman, Illinois the daughter of H. Wayne and Zelma May Nothern Stewart.  She married Virgil Lyle Kleinlein on October 2, 1943 in Quincy, Illinois and he preceded her in death on September 11, 2005.

Mrs. Kleinlein was a homemaker.  She attended Pleasant Hill School in Elkhorn Township of Brown County and graduated from Mt. Sterling High School with the class of 1942. 

Mrs. Kleinlein was a member of the Presbyterian Church of Christ in Mt. Sterling and was formerly a member of the First Evangelical Lutheran Church in Beardstown.

Mary was a 4-H leader for several years and was a member of the Illinois Land Improvement Contractors Association, where she served as secretary for one term.

Survivors include 2 daughters Carol Kleinlein of Mt. Sterling and Peggy Vining (Jim) of Macomb.  5 grandchildren Penny Reische (Richard), Danny Vining (Heather), Gayle Wilson (Jeff), Laura Shake (Brice) and Jill Bialach (Brian) also survive along with 8 great grandchildren Annie & Zack Wilson, Mallory & Sabrina Vining, Tyler & Haley Shake and Zoee & Elena Bialach. 

She was preceded in death by her parents and 1 sister Letty Kunkel.

Funeral services will be held at 2:00 p.m. Sunday, December 31, 2017 in the Hendricker Funeral Home in Mt. Sterling with Pastor Charla Meyers officiating.

Burial will be in the Zion Lutheran Cemetery south of Mt. Sterling.

Visitation will be one hour prior to services on Sunday at the funeral home.

Memorials are suggested to the Zion Lutheran Cemetery.
